Paris Saint-Germain, often referred to as PSG, is a French professional football club based in Paris. Founded in 1970, PSG has quickly become a dominant force in French football and a global brand, especially with the influx of Qatari investment. They’ve consistently competed at the highest levels, both domestically and in Europe. Their home ground, the Parc des Princes, is iconic and a symbol of their success. PSG's history is marked by rapid growth, strategic acquisitions of top players, and a relentless pursuit of Champions League glory. They have a massive fanbase, and their games are always a spectacle. This club has become synonymous with wealth and ambition in modern football. The club's rapid rise to prominence is a testament to shrewd management and the allure of playing in one of the world's most beautiful cities, attracting global superstars.
Now, let's switch gears and journey to Saudi Arabia to meet Al Nassr. Founded in 1955, Al Nassr is one of the oldest and most successful clubs in Saudi Arabian football. Though they may not have the same global reach as PSG, Al Nassr boasts a proud history filled with domestic titles and continental achievements. They play their home games at Mrsool Park, where they enjoy passionate support from their fans. PSG is usually known for their attacking, possession-based football, with a focus on quick transitions and exploiting their players' individual skills. Their tactical approach often involves a fluid formation, with the front three interchanging positions. They usually want to dominate the ball and create chances through intricate passing and clever movement. Their managers always have strategies that are adapted to each opponent. PSG's ability to seamlessly transition from defense to attack is another key element of their playing style, making them a threat to their opponents. Tactical flexibility and the ability to adapt to different game situations are core elements of PSG’s identity.
In contrast, Al Nassr often adopts a more direct and dynamic style of play, with an emphasis on speed and efficiency. Their tactical approach often revolves around swift counterattacks and exploiting set pieces. With players of great pace and power, Al Nassr relies on their ability to quickly move the ball upfield. Paris Saint-Germain has dominated French football for the past decade, consistently winning Ligue 1 titles and domestic cups. They've also made significant strides in the Champions League, though the ultimate prize has eluded them. PSG’s domestic dominance is undeniable, and their ambition extends to winning the Champions League. The club's investments in world-class players have translated into consistent success on the field. Their track record makes them one of the most successful clubs in France. PSG’s relentless pursuit of success underscores their ambition and commitment to winning.
Al Nassr has a rich history of success, winning numerous Saudi Professional League titles and King Cup trophies. They've also enjoyed success in continental competitions.
